FiftyFifty Brewing Company Imperial Eclipse Stout - Apple Brandy Barrel

Imperial Eclipse Stout - Apple Brandy Barrel

 

FiftyFifty Brewing Company in Truckee, California, United States 🇺🇸

  Stout - Imperial Regular
Score
7.85
ABV: 11.0% IBU: - Ticks: 69
Aged in apple brandy barrels, code AB with deep “Sapphire” blue wax, in 10th release edition bottle

8.2/10 Appearance 10 Aroma 8 Flavor 7 Texture 10 Overall 8
Review based on the BJCP2021 guidelines (style 30A: cinnamon and vanilla / 33B: apple brandy / 20C). Bottle 50 cl (best before and batch number not specified - 2019 vintage). AROMA: initial medium-low brandy notes with a vinous characteristic mixed with medium to medium-high cocoa, medium vanilla and slight fruitiness. very faint cinnamon. APPEARANCE: very dark brown color and opaque. medium to low light-brown head, creamy, with good retention. leg formation. TASTE: medium-high notes of cocoa, vanilla and medium vinous-like brandy character. medium bitterness with a dry finish with notes of roasted coffee. MOUTHFELL: full body and velvety with medium-low carbonation. smooth alcohol warmth without being hot. OVERALL: another outstanding 5050 brew where only one of the ingredients seems to be absent (cinnamon).
